This 1-1/2 inch diameter planing bit is built for a specific job, flattening slabs and spoilboards, and it does it well. The 4-wing carbide design provides aggressive material removal while maintaining balance, and the Teflon coating helps reduce resin buildup, a real pain point when working with sticky softwoods. Owners using it on spoilboard resurfacing consistently praise its smooth performance and minimal chatter.

At 1/4 inch shank, it’s not the most rigid option out there, but for desktop or mid-size CNCs, it holds up under moderate passes. It’s not meant for detail work, but that’s not the point. When compared to smaller surfacing bits, this one cuts fewer passes and delivers a more consistent surface, making it a time-saver. I’d rank it among the best values in its niche.

Best for: Perfect for CNC owners who regularly resurface spoilboards or flatten live-edge slabs with a mid-power machine. Not suited for intricate carving or handheld routing due to size and cutting style.

Compression bits are essential when working with sheet goods, and this SpeTool 5-piece set delivers exactly what you’d expect for plywood and MDF work. The up-down flute design effectively reduces chipping on both top and bottom surfaces, which owners consistently report as a major win when cutting layered materials. With a 1/4 inch shank and cutting diameter, these bits are well-matched to standard collets and offer solid rigidity for light to moderate use.

The 2-flute spiral design aids chip ejection, helping maintain a cleaner cut and reducing heat buildup during longer runs. While they don’t have advanced coatings, their carbide construction holds up reasonably well across soft and hardwoods. Compared to pricier sets, these feel like a practical middle ground, better than bargain-bin bits but not quite in the pro-tier longevity class.

Best for: Ideal for DIYers and small-shop users cutting sheet goods like plywood and MDF who want clean edges without splintering. Not suited for high-volume production or users needing extended bit life without resharpening.

Shank Size And Collet Compatibility

The first thing to confirm is the shank diameter. Most hobbyist and smaller CNC routers use 1/4″ or 1/8″ shanks, but larger, industrial machines often require 1/2″ shanks. Using an incorrect shank size isn’t just impossible, it’s dangerous. Always double-check your router’s collet size before purchasing bits, and consider investing in a set of collets if you plan to use a variety of bit sizes. A mismatched shank will lead to runout, inaccurate cuts, and potential damage to both the bit and your machine.

Carbide Quality And Coating

The cutting edge is where the money is spent. Carbide quality dramatically impacts a bit’s lifespan and performance. Cheaper bits may use lower-grade carbide or thinner coatings that wear quickly; this is especially noticeable when working with hardwoods or abrasive materials. Look for bits advertised as using micrograin carbide for finer cuts and longer life. Coatings, like titanium nitride or Teflon, reduce friction and heat buildup, preventing resin accumulation and extending the bit’s usable life. Application-Specific Designs

Don’t assume one bit does all. Different bit profiles are designed for specific tasks. V-groove bits are excellent for engraving and decorative work, while compression bits are ideal for plywood and MDF, minimizing splintering on both surfaces. Ball nose bits excel at 3D carving, and surfacing bits are essential for flattening stock.

Here’s what to consider when choosing by application:

  • Surfacing: A larger diameter (1.5″ or 2″) is faster for flattening, but requires more powerful machinery.
  • Detail Carving: Smaller diameter bits (1/8″ or less) provide finer detail, but cut more slowly and may require multiple passes.
  • 3D Carving: Ball nose bits with varying radii (the curve of the ball) allow for different levels of detail and smoothness.

A good rule of thumb: always prioritize a bit designed for the material you’re cutting. Trying to force a bit to work on an unsuitable material will result in poor cuts, a damaged bit, and potentially a ruined project.

Frequently Asked Questions

What shank size is best for a beginner’s CNC router?

A 1/4″ shank is generally the best choice for beginners. It offers a good balance of strength and compatibility with most hobbyist-level CNC routers, and bits in this size are widely available.

How can I prevent chipping when cutting plywood?

Compression bits are specifically designed to minimize tear-out on both the top and bottom surfaces of plywood. These bits have a shearing action that cleanly cuts the material rather than ripping it.

Are coated bits really worth the extra cost?

Yes, coated bits offer a noticeable improvement in performance and longevity. Coatings like titanium nitride reduce friction and heat, allowing the bit to stay sharper for longer and resist resin buildup.

What’s the difference between upcut and downcut spiral bits?

Upcut bits pull chips upwards and are good for speed, but can leave a rough top edge. Downcut bits push chips downwards, providing a cleaner top surface, though they require more power and can be prone to clogging.
